Dhanush Wins Best Actor for ‘Asuran’ At BRICS Film Festival

Dhanush recently won the Best Actor award at the BRICS Film Festival in Goa, which was held in conjunction with the International Film Festival of India (IFF). Dhanush shared a poster of himself winning the BRICS Film Festival on Twitter on November 28. “An absolute honour (sic),” he wrote.

Lara Boldorini won Best Actor (Female) at the film festival for her work in the Brazilian film On Wheels. The Best Film Award was shared by the African film Barakat and the Russian film The Sun Above Me Never Sets.

Asuran is a Tamil-language period action drama film written and directed by Vetrimaaran and produced by Kalaipuli S. Thanu that was released in India in 2019. Poomani’s novel Vekkai is the inspiration for the film. Dhanush and Manju Warrier appear in the film, with the latter making her Tamil debut. G. V. Prakash Kumar composed the film’s music, continuing his partnership with Vetrimaaran. The narrative of the film is inspired by the real-life massacre of Kilvenmani in 1968. Asuran was released on 4 October 2019. The film was commercially successful at the box office. Asuran was also screened in the Best Foreign Film category at the 78th Golden Globe Awards. In Telugu, the film was remade as Narappa, with Venkatesh Daggubati and Priyamani in the major roles.  

Dhanush had previously received a National Award for the same film earlier this year.

The BRICS Film Festival is being held in conjunction with the IFFI for the first time. The BRICS film festival featured films from Brazil, Russia, India, China, and South Africa.
